Joshua Leeds





About Me:

Joshua Leeds is a sound researcher and pioneer in the production of application-specific audio, with over twenty-five recordings to his credit. He is the cofounder of Applied Music & Sound, specializing in programs for the therapeutic, education, and consumer sectors. He has collaborated with such visionaries in the fields of medicine, psychology, and neurodevelopment as Andrew Weil, M.D., Anna Wise, and Robert J. Doman Jr. Leeds teaches psychoacoustic applications of music to lay people and professionals in the United States and Europe.
